FOX Faces Criticism After Repeated Audio Failures
FOX's Week 7 telecast of the New York Jets vs. Carolina Panthers experienced major audio failures that briefly cut sound and returned muffled, crackly audio, prompting viewers to compare the feed to vintage AM radio. The problems occurred amid a recent booth reshuffle following Mark Sanchez's exit, with Mark Schlereth and Chris Myers filling in, and critics say the failures reflect wider production breakdowns rather than on‑air talent. It was reportedly the second straight week of FOX technical malfunctions, following audio cutouts, video freezes and an on‑air “I can't hear the producer” remark during the Jacksonville–Seattle game. Chris Myers apologized on‑air, the audio was restored after a commercial break, and the NFL's Red Zone briefly overlaid its coverage while social media erupted with jokes and criticism about FOX's production values.
